The first line of defense against tooth sensitivity is proper oral hygiene. Incorrect brushing and over-brushing can lead to receding gums, which results in the exposure of microscopic tubules in the dentin. When these tubules are exposed, acidic, hot, cold, and sticky foods can then reach the nerve cells in the teeth causing discomfort (who are we kidding—it’s pain).

Dr. Acton usually recommends an over-the-counter desensitizing toothpaste that helps alleviate tooth pain after several applications. However, some patients may need in-office procedures such as fluoride gel treatments.
